    Joey Barton opens up about how he was betrayed at QPR

    December 17 2013 By Mike Gonçalves




    Joey Barton tends to find himself in the media quite often, and when it does happen, it is normally not for a good reason. From his inability to think before he speaks, to his on and off the pitch antics, the English midfielder opened up in an interview.

    His antics against Manchester City left his footballing career in England in the balance, but Barton believes that he is not the only one to blame.

    "I put across in my mitigation that the referee, Mike Dean, had told me after the game that if he had seen Tevez do what he did, he would have sent him off because he had punched me in the side of the head," said Barton. "But he never saw it, and the linesman only saw my reaction."



    After all the chaos, QPR shipped Barton off to Marseille on loan, but he is now back at QPR, helping them make their way back to the Premier League.

    "There were people within the club - and they know who they are, who embraced me after the sending off. And then when the media drum starting beating and the media started demanding that I be held accountable for my actions, they changed tack. I felt they were using it as a way to get me off the wage bill, and to get people they wanted in at the football club."

    "I wanted out of the club and I wanted out of the atmosphere I was in. It wasn't for me. I had been loved everywhere I had been, and this was the first time I wasn't."

    "The owners will testify to this. I text them straight after the ban, as I was coming out of Wembley. I was deeply unhappy at the football club in lots of ways. But the reaction of the owners is the reason I am still here today
